Comprehending Refractive Surgical Treatment Procedures
When considering refractive surgical treatment procedures, it's essential to understand just how they can reshape your vision.
These strategies focus on dealing with common vision issues like my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ism. You'll generally run into techniques such as LASIK, PRK, and SMILE, each utilizing innovative modern technology to alter the form of your cornea.
LASIK involves creating a flap in the cornea, while PRK gets rid of the external layer totally. SMILE, on the other hand, utilizes a minimally invasive strategy.
Before dedicating, you'll undertake a complete assessment to determine the very best choice for your eyes. Conveniences and Dangers of Refractive Surgical Treatment
While refractive surgical procedure can offer life-changing advantages, it's necessary to consider these versus the potential dangers entailed. Many individuals experience enhanced vision, reduced reliance on glasses or contact lenses, and enhanced quality of life. You may discover daily activities, like driving or working out, a lot easier without aesthetic help.
Nevertheless, risks such as dry eyes, glare, halos, or perhaps vision loss can take place. It's crucial to have practical expectations and recognize that results can differ. Not every person is an appropriate prospect, and pre-existing problems can complicate outcomes.
Consulting with your eye treatment professional will aid you evaluate whether the benefits surpass the threats in your specific situation, assisting you towards a well-informed decision.
Recuperation and Aftercare for Refractive Surgical Treatment
After going through refractive surgical treatment, you'll need to focus on a proper recuperation and aftercare regular to make certain the best possible results.
Right after the treatment, you might experience some pain, but it is very important to follow your surgeon's guidelines. Usage recommended eye decreases to avoid infection and reduce swelling. Stay clear of scrubing your eyes and wear protective glasses as advised.
Resting your eyes is vital; limit display time and brilliant lights for the initial couple of days. Participate in all follow-up visits to monitor your recovery process.
